Transaction 3611637aa2261eca0000c300fbbff91bfc26ec26187e9db41a3fbc78dbb1b792
1 Input
1 Output
-
3611637aa2261eca0000c300fbbff91bfc26ec26187e9db41a3fbc78dbb1b792:0
- value
- 1190280
- script pubkey
- OP_0 OP_PUSHBYTES_20 2a3cb2de65f1625e72f4fedb2bb1540e30bc3daa
- address
- bc1q9g7t9hn97939uuh5lmdjhv25pcctc0d2qlsve3